DescriptionA gorgeous jaw dropping formation. When I saw this I could not believe it. South facing nestled in among ancient trees, very shady. A little off the beaten path but a secluded climb due to its nature Getting ThereFrom ranger station hike to the fork, bear right. As you arrive at the seasonal creek crossing look for the faint climbers trail behind the large boulder (to the west). Follow up hill for about 5 minutes keep your eyes peeled to the right, the formation is off the trail up the hill >1 minute. Ride the Lightning V0+ R CA : San Jacinto Mountains : ... : Lightning Boulder
The crux is at the midpoint where it flares out. Solid hand, finger, fist jams as you go up. This climb is just out of reach of bouldering, unless your really good/crazy, and a little to short to lead. I would top rope. ...[more] Browse More Classics in CA |
